数据库安全性防护的最佳实践

夏日蝉鸣 2020-07-26 ⋅ 15 阅读

数据库安全性是企业信息系统安全的关键组成部分。为了保护数据库免受黑客攻击和数据泄露的威胁,采取适当的数据库安全性防护措施是必不可少的。本文将介绍一些数据库安全性的最佳实践,以帮助企业提升数据库的安全性。

1. 实施强密码策略

使用强密码是保护数据库的第一步。强密码应包括字母、数字和特殊字符,并具有足够的长度和复杂性。此外,要求用户定期更改密码,禁止重复使用先前的密码,并限制登录失败的尝试次数,以防止穷举攻击。

2. 定期备份数据

定期备份数据是防止数据丢失的关键。将数据库备份存储在安全的位置,并确保备份文件是加密的,以防止非授权访问。此外,测试和验证备份的完整性,以确保在需要时能够快速和可靠地恢复数据。

3. 限制用户权限

为了减少潜在的风险,应限制用户的权限。只给予用户必要的权限,以避免数据被未经授权的用户访问或修改。为管理员和普通用户分配不同的权限级别,并通过多因素身份验证提供额外的安全保护。

4. 加密敏感数据

要确保数据库中的敏感数据在存储和传输过程中得到保护,可以使用加密技术对数据进行加密。使用强大的加密算法和密钥管理策略,确保数据在存储和传输过程中是安全的。

5. 更新和修补数据库软件

及时更新和修补数据库软件是保持数据库安全性的关键。定期检查数据库供应商的安全公告,并确保及时应用修补程序。此外,定期进行数据库软件的安全审计,以发现和修补可能存在的漏洞。

6. 监控和审计数据库活动

建立数据库活动监控和审计机制,可以及时发现潜在的安全威胁和异常行为。记录和审计数据库的访问、修改和配置更改等活动,以便在发生安全事件时进行跟踪和调查。

7. 实施安全访问控制措施

为了防止未经授权的访问,应实施安全访问控制措施。例如,使用防火墙和网络隔离技术来限制访问数据库的网络流量。此外,使用虚拟专用网络 (VPN) 等安全通信协议来确保跨网络的安全访问。

8. 培训和教育用户

培训和教育用户是提高数据库安全性的重要环节。教育用户有关密码安全、社会工程学攻击和常见的安全威胁等方面的知识,以帮助他们理解和遵守数据库安全策略和最佳实践。

结论

数据库安全性是企业信息系统安全的重要组成部分。通过实施强密码策略、定期备份数据、限制用户权限、加密敏感数据、更新和修补数据库软件、监控和审计数据库活动、实施安全访问控制措施,并培训和教育用户,可以有效地提高数据库的安全性。只有采取综合的安全性防护措施,才能保护数据库免受潜在的安全威胁和攻击。


全部评论: 0

    我有话说: